Long description
Model of carved house planks in six pieces [.1-.6] The pieces join together to form three panels with a frame. [.6] is a side of the frame. [SM (Verve) 03/10/2013]

Associated publications
Reproduced in colour on page 211 of The Nagas - Hill Peoples of Northeast India: Society, Culture and the Colonial Encounter, by Julian Jacobs with Alan Macfarlane, Sarah Harrison and Anita Herle (London: Thames and Hudson, 1990). "(Top left Naga copies of morung carvings with human figures, hornbills, a tiger, mithan horns and an elephant. PR and MOM) Refers to: Left - 1934.82.26, top right: currently unsure, bottom right: 1934.82.243 [SM (Verve) 03/10/2013]
